Hi Maarten,
You could try:
list1 /. Rule @@@ list2
Januk

> Below I have two lists.
>
> The elements x in list1 all appear again in the 2nd level of list2
> together with an associated parameter xP.
>
> I want to extract the xP as illustrated below.
>
> I have the feeling it can be done in an easier way.
>
> Does anyone have an idea how?
>
> Thanks for your help,
>
> Maarten
>
> list1={a,b,b,e};
>
> list2={{a,aP},{b,bP},{c,cP},{d,dP},{e,eP},{f,fP}};
>
> pos = Flatten[Position[list2,x_List/;x[[1]]==#]&/@list1];
>
> list2[[pos,2]]
>
> Out-> {aP,bP,bP,eP}
